Output e0c26a28db780bd34098ac750481c48d8d8574f0b602c6434bcd2f3365f8aba3:561

value
16331013
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1d55d8ba0e42e668fb282766318cbc75d89ced OP_EQUALVERIFY OP_CHECKSIG
address
LfUPR47FmrAQbEZeD2hp3ZkEbeYsb4poFF
transaction
e0c26a28db780bd34098ac750481c48d8d8574f0b602c6434bcd2f3365f8aba3
spent
true